Analysis
Gambia recorded 55.0% for pregnant women attending antenatal care at least once and receiving in 2024. That is the highest value across all 10 years on record.
The figure is up 10.0% on the previous year and up 12.2% over five years.
Over the whole period, pregnant women attending antenatal care at least once and receiving in Gambia peaked at 55.0% in 2024 and was at its lowest, 0.0%, in 2015.
Gambia ranks 12th of 33 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Pregnant women attending antenatal care at least once and receiving in Gambia,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2015 | 0.0% | — |
| 2016 | 6.0% | — |
| 2017 | 22.0% | +266.7% |
| 2018 | 48.0% | +118.2% |
| 2019 | 49.0% | +2.1% |
| 2020 | 42.0% | -14.3% |
| 2021 | 41.0% | -2.4% |
| 2022 | 50.0% | +22.0% |
| 2023 | 50.0% | +0.0% |
| 2024 | 55.0% | +10.0% |
